  • Do You Freeze in High Stress Situations? Here's Why and What to Do
    2026/01/13
    The freeze response is more common than we realize. If you freeze in stressful situations, there are ways to recover from that response gently. You'll discover how in this episode.

  • Gain Big Mood Boost With 30 Minutes Less Sitting
    2025/10/28
    In this episode, you discover new research showing how 30 minutes less of sitting combined with light activity for those 30 minutes boosts mood and wellbeing the following day.
